Aspose-words所用Jar包下载
2025-07-30 00:42:51作者:咎岭娴Homer
适用场景
Aspose-words是一款功能强大的文档处理工具,广泛应用于企业级文档生成、编辑和转换场景。其Jar包为Java开发者提供了便捷的API接口,适用于以下场景:
- 文档生成:动态生成Word文档,支持表格、图表、图片等复杂元素的插入。
- 文档转换:将Word文档转换为PDF、HTML、TXT等多种格式。
- 文档编辑:对现有Word文档进行内容修改、格式调整等操作。
- 批量处理:支持批量处理大量文档,提高工作效率。
适配系统与环境配置要求
为了确保Aspose-words的Jar包能够正常运行,请确保满足以下环境配置要求:
- 操作系统:支持Windows、Linux和macOS。
- Java版本:JDK 1.8或更高版本。
- 内存:建议至少2GB可用内存,处理大型文档时需更多内存。
- 存储空间:确保有足够的磁盘空间用于存储生成的文档。
- 依赖库:无需额外依赖,但需确保Java环境配置正确。
资源使用教程
步骤1:下载Jar包
从官方渠道获取最新版本的Jar包,确保文件完整且未被篡改。
步骤2:导入项目
将下载的Jar包导入到您的Java项目中。具体操作如下:
- 在IDE中创建一个新的Java项目。
- 将Jar包添加到项目的构建路径中。
步骤3:编写示例代码
以下是一个简单的示例代码,展示如何使用Aspose-words生成一个Word文档:
import com.aspose.words.Document;
import com.aspose.words.DocumentBuilder;
public class Main {
public static void main(String[] args) throws Exception {
// 创建一个新文档
Document doc = new Document();
DocumentBuilder builder = new DocumentBuilder(doc);
// 添加内容
builder.write("Hello, Aspose-words!");
// 保存文档
doc.save("output.docx");
}
}
步骤4:运行与测试
编译并运行代码,检查生成的文档是否符合预期。
常见问题及解决办法
问题1:Jar包无法导入项目
- 原因:可能未正确添加到构建路径。
- 解决办法:检查IDE的构建路径配置,确保Jar包已正确添加。
问题2:生成的文档格式错误
- 原因:代码中未正确设置文档格式。
- 解决办法:参考官方文档,确保使用正确的API设置格式。
问题3:内存不足导致程序崩溃
- 原因:处理大型文档时内存占用过高。
- 解决办法:增加JVM内存分配,或优化代码以减少内存占用。
问题4:文档转换失败
- 原因:目标格式不支持或文档内容不兼容。
- 解决办法:检查目标格式是否受支持,并确保文档内容符合规范。
通过以上介绍,相信您已经对Aspose-words的Jar包有了全面的了解。无论是文档生成、编辑还是转换,它都能为您提供强大的支持。立即下载并体验吧!